Sql server 将AnyLogic连接到本地主机SQL Server

Sql server 将AnyLogic连接到本地主机SQL Server,sql-server,jdbc,sql-server-2016,anylogic,Sql Server,Jdbc,Sql Server 2016,Anylogic,我正在尝试通过AnyLogic 7.3.6连接到本地SQL DB。我已安装SQL Server 2016 Developer,数据库处于混合身份验证窗口和SQL中。添加连接时,会出现以下错误: 网络错误IOException:连接被拒绝:连接 连接被拒绝:连接 我的主机名为localhost。我曾尝试将登录名和密码留空,希望Windows身份验证,并尝试向服务器添加SQL用户测试,这两个测试的结果相同。我正在使用com.microsoft.sqlserver.jdbc.SQL.ServerDri

我正在尝试通过AnyLogic 7.3.6连接到本地SQL DB。我已安装SQL Server 2016 Developer,数据库处于混合身份验证窗口和SQL中。添加连接时,会出现以下错误:

网络错误IOException:连接被拒绝:连接

连接被拒绝:连接

我的主机名为localhost。我曾尝试将登录名和密码留空,希望Windows身份验证,并尝试向服务器添加SQL用户测试,这两个测试的结果相同。我正在使用com.microsoft.sqlserver.jdbc.SQL.ServerDriver jdbc驱动程序,但也尝试了net.sourceforge.jtds.jdbc.driver,结果相同


有人能解释一下我如何在AnyLogic 7和SQL Server 2016 Developer之间建立连接吗?

我认为Windows身份验证与AnyLogic不兼容。因此,请确保要使用正确配置的SQL用户

请确保启用了“允许远程连接到此服务器”。打开SQLServerManagementStudio->右键单击实例->属性->连接

选中以启用TCP/IP连接。打开SQL Server配置管理器->SQL Server网络配置->选择您的实例->启用TCP/IP。也可以在此处更改默认端口


TCP/IP连接默认使用端口1433。请确保允许通过防火墙中的此端口进行连接。

我认为Windows身份验证与任何逻辑都不起作用。因此,请确保要使用正确配置的SQL用户

请确保启用了“允许远程连接到此服务器”。打开SQLServerManagementStudio->右键单击实例->属性->连接

选中以启用TCP/IP连接。打开SQL Server配置管理器->SQL Server网络配置->选择您的实例->启用TCP/IP。也可以在此处更改默认端口

TCP/IP连接默认使用端口1433。确保允许通过防火墙中的此端口进行连接